Lets compare vitamin content per 14 ounces of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t vs Oranges with Peel :
- 14 ounces of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 22.2 times more Vitamin A than Oranges with Peel .
- While 14 oz of Raw Oranges with Peel contain 1.4 times more Vitamin B1, 2.8 times more Vitamin B5, 1.7 times more Vitamin B9 and 10.8 times more Vitamin C than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t.
- Both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t and Oranges with Peel prov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2, Vitamin B3 and Vitamin B6 per 14 ounces.
- 14 ounces of Oranges with Peel have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A
- Both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t as well as Raw Oranges with Peel have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 in 14 ounces.
Comparing minerals per 14 ounces for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t vs Oranges with Peel :
- 14 ounces of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 1.8 times more Copper, 2.1 times more Phosphorus, 130 times more Sodium and 5.3 times more Zinc than Oranges with Peel .
- While 14 oz of Raw Oranges with Peel contain 3 times more Calcium and 2 times more Potassium than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t.
- Both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t and Oranges with Peel contain similar levels of Iron, Magnesium and Water per 14 ounces.
- 14 ounces of Oranges with Peel lack sufficient amounts of Zinc
- Both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t as well as Raw Oranges with Peel l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in 14 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 14 ounces:
- 14 ounces of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t have 1.7 times more Protein than Oranges with Peel .
- While 14 oz of Raw Oranges with Peel contain 1.7 times more Energy, 1.8 times more Carbohydrate and 2.3 times more Fiber than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t.
- 14 ounces of Canned Peas And Carrots with Liquids and Salt provide inadequate amounts of Energy
- Both Canned Peas And Carrots Solids and Liquids with Salt as well as Raw Oranges with Peel prov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 and Omega 6 in 14 ounces.
